WebFeb 24, 2024 · NARRATOR: In most land plants, oxygen and carbon dioxide enter through the leaves, while water and mineral salts enter through the root system. Substances can move into the root in several ways, with the principal method being osmosis. WebThis movement of water into the sieve tube cells cause Ψp to increase, increasing both the turgor pressure in the phloem and the total water potential in the phloem at the source. This increase in water potential drives the bulk flow of phloem from source to sink.

WebWhen water moves into a plant cell, the vacuole. gets bigger, pushing the cell membrane against the cell wall.
